Subject: SproutTimer on-call basics

Hi team,

You now cover SproutTimer, the scheduler that triggers watering cycles for Fernhollow greenhouse clients. Most tickets involve missed cycles, usually caused by a stale valve-state cache. Restarting the scheduler worker clears it in nearly every case. If a restart doesn't help, pause the affected schedule so plants aren't double-watered later. The full troubleshooting flow is documented on our internal page.

operations page: https://confluence.lumicsys.internal/projects/display/projects/display

## GrowMesh Runbook: Sensor Drift

Humidity and CO2 probes in the Thornby greenhouse controller drift after firmware 2.8. Recalibration runs hourly; drift beyond threshold triggers quarantine of the affected probe's readings. Calibration constants are signed and fetched over the internal bus only — flag any bypass. Audit log retention covers 90 days. Review the active controller configuration before approving the calibration pipeline; current values are shown below.

settings of yawif-yafop:
[druys]
port = 9000
region = south-3
host = druys.zemvarsoft.internal
team = frador
timeout_ms = 3000
retries = 4

For the board: this note transfers responsibility for the hiring freeze in the Coastal Operations Division from outgoing director M. Arlen to incoming director S. Priddy. The freeze has held for two quarters, with headcount down eleven through attrition and all requisitions paused except the harbourmaster role in Grenport. Payroll savings are tracking to plan and no grievance actions have been filed. Priddy will own the quarterly review cycle from next month. The underlying strategic context appears in the confidential note below.

management briefing: Headcount on the Belix team goes from 60 to 93 by the end of November. Gross margin on Belix came in at 23 percent against a plan of 47 percent.

**Postmortem timeline — Farelight pricing experiment**

14:22 — On-call paged after checkout conversions dropped sharply on the Farelight platform. Investigation showed the ticket-pricing experiment had begun serving the treatment price to 100% of traffic instead of the intended 10% split, due to a misconfigured rollout flag pushed earlier that afternoon. Experiment was halted at 14:41 and prices reverted. The deploy responsible was identified by the token recorded below.

session token of fadug-hahap = htk3_554